Asda have experienced a record first week welcoming thousands to the new store in Dundee West that opened last week. Asda appear to be looking to open more new stores across the country with on in Broadheath being accepted despite an application from rival supermarket Morrisons being rejected.
“Sales are booming at the new Dundee West Asda store, after bosses welcomed thousands of people through the door in its first week.
The shop opened last Monday, and saw 7,000 people flock to check out the new facilities on the first day alone.
Total visitor numbers by Friday night had reached 28,600.
Graham Nelson, general store manager, reported satisfied customers all round and said he was delighted at the support they had received.
He said: ‘We’ve been overwhelmed at the number of customers we’ve had through the doors in our first week.
‘It’s been great to see so many people in the local community supporting the new store and the customer feedback we’ve had so far has been very positive.
‘All the new store colleagues have been doing a fantastic job and we’re all here to help our customers and the local community — we’re all happy to help in any way we can.’
The shop has plans to help community and support groups, as part of the Chosen By You Given By Us scheme.
Shoppers can use tokens to vote in-store for three local charities — Maggie’s Dundee, Grey Lodge or the Community Spirit Action Group — and decide which one will get a £200 donation.
Maggie’s is a cancer support charity at Ninewells hospital.
Claire Heaton, the community fundraising organiser for the charity, spoke of how pleased she was that the charity was being thought about.
She said: ‘We are delighted to be recognised by Asda.
‘It’s a brand new store and we are so pleased they thought of us.
‘We won’t find out which charity will get the £200 for a few months, but we are grateful.’
The store is also working with the Trussell Trust foodbank network and will be doing a collection on August 3.
It is the third Asda superstore in the city. The Kirkton Asda has already given thousands of pounds to charity groups.
New employee Eleanor Carrol will help conduct Asda’s work in the community around the store.
Speaking at the time of opening, she said: ‘This is the first time I have worked for Asda and I’m so ready to get going and am excited about all our projects.’”
